1

ここで少し困っています。両側にアクセント カラーの 2 つの等間隔のバーが必要で、中央のコンテンツが幅 800 ピクセルの白い背景のボックスにある Web サイトを設計する。基本的に、色の異なる 3 つの列。これを行うために、左と右に margin-align:auto を使用してコンテンツ div を作成しました。

#container
{
    height:500px;
    width:800px;
    background-color:#FFFFFF;
    margin-left:auto;
    margin-right:auto;
}

したがって、私が抱えている問題は、コンテンツ ボックスがブラウザー ウィンドウの上部と同じ高さになっていることですが、画面の解像度が非常に高い場合、コンテンツ ブロックの残りの空きスペースが十分なスペースを占有せず、アクセント カラーが下に表示されます。コンテンツボックス。コンテンツがより多くのスペースを占めるように調整して、下部に表示されないようにするにはどうすればよいですか?

編集:これを試してくださいhttp://i.stack.imgur.com/DuNXJ.jpg

編集2:解決しました!Blender のおかげで、cssstickyfooter.com へのコメントで提供されたリンクが役に立ちました。

これに出くわして興味を持った人のために、完成した正しいコードを次に示します。

4

1 に答える 1

0

おそらく、これを確認する必要があります: https://stackoverflow.com/a/8289963/1068386、それが役立つと思います。いずれの場合も、スクリーンショットとその他のコードが役立ちます。

于 2012-01-03T23:22:03.067 に答える